When picking economical copy paper, several factors will identify whether you're getting the best worth for your cash. Here are necessary factors to consider:
Weight: The weight of the paper (determined in pounds, lb) affects its density and durability. Go with 20 pound paper for basic use. For reports or presentations, think about 24 lb and even higher.Brightness: The brightness of paper is important for ink quality and clarity. A brightness ranking of 90-100 is considered excellent for lively colors and sharp text.Size: The standard size for copy paper is 8.5" x 11". Nevertheless, think about various sizes if particular jobs require them.Compatibility: Ensure that the paper is compatible with your printer type, whether it's inkjet, laser, or multifunction.Environmental Impact: Look for recycled paper options. 1. What is the finest weight for daily printing?For daily printing needs, 20 lb paper is the basic choice. It provides an excellent balance of quality and price.
2. Exists a difference in between inkjet and printer paper?Yes, printer paper is often formulated to stand up to the high heat of printer, while inkjet paper is created to soak up liquid ink efficiently.
3. Can I use colored paper for printing?Absolutely! Colored paper works well for imaginative projects, leaflets, and organizational jobs. Simply ensure your printer can accommodate the thickness.
4. What is recycled paper, and is it an excellent choice?Recycled paper is made from post-consumer paper items. It's a sustainable choice and is often comparable in quality and cost to standard paper.
